#f41159 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f41159 is composed of 95.7% red, 6.7%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 93% magenta, 63.5%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 341 degrees, a saturation of 91.2% and a lightness of 51.2%. #f41159 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ff22b2 with #e90000. Closest websafe color is: #ff0066.

#f41159 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f41159 has RGB values of R:244, G:17,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.64,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 15995225.

Shades and Tints of #f41159
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060002 is the darkest color, while #fef2f6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f41159
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b7a80 is the less saturated color, while #fe0755 is the most saturated one.
